CT Scan Of Both Breasts, Without Contrast

Maryland rates for HCPCS 0636T

A CT scan of both breasts, taken without any contrast dye, with three-dimensional pictures built from the data when they are useful. It produces cross-sectional views through both breasts rather than the flattened views a mammogram gives.

How much does CT Scan Of Both Breasts, Without Contrast cost?

$224

Typical negotiated rate. In Maryland, July 2026.

Insurers have agreed to pay about $224 for this service. The price depends on where it is billed: about $224 from a physician practice, and about $204 from a hospital or other facility. The two figures are alternatives, not parts of one bill.

These are rates insurers have negotiated with providers, not the amount a patient is billed. What you owe depends on your plan's deductible and coinsurance. Based on rates published by 5 insurance carriers under federal price transparency rules.
